Hagia Sophia Debate - Dilly Hussain and Roshan Salih

5Pillars editors Roshan Muhammed Salih and Dilly Hussain debate whether the restoration of Hagia Sophia as a mosque is Islamically justified. #HagiaSophia #Ottomans #5Pillars POSITIONS: Editor-in-chief Roshan is of the opinion that Hagia Sophia should not have been converted into a mosque by Sultan Mehmed II in 1453, as well as it being restored back to a mosque by President Erdogan's government. Deputy editor Dilly is of the opinion that it was Islamically justified and politically correct to c...

[BBUK] EP 31: Debunking 5G/COVID-19 conspiracies | Dr Jason Kindrachuk

In this episode of the Blood Brothers Podcast, Dilly Hussain speaks with assistant professor at the University of Manitoba, Dr Jason Kindrachuk. #Coronavirus #5G #COVID19 Dr Kindrachuk, who is a virologist at the Canada Research Chair, addresses various claims and theories that have gained widespread traction regarding 5G telecommunications and the COVID-19 pandemic. He highlights the important principle that "correlation does not equate to causation" - referring to the many coincidences that ha...

[BBUK] EP 29: COVID-19 and NHS breaking point | Dr Siema Iqbal

In this episode of the Blood Brothers Podcast, Dilly Hussain speaks with frontline GP Dr Siema Iqbal from Manchester about the Coronavirus pandemic. #BloodBrothersPodcast #COVID19 #Coronavirus Dr Iqbal explains why the UK's National Health Service (NHS) is reaching a breaking point due to the COVID-19 pandemic and what that actually means in real-life terms. She also shares her thoughts on how the UK government has handled the virus from initially proposing "herd immunity" to now opting for a pa...
